Oral cancer represents one of the most common categories of neoplasia in dogs, accounting for approximately six percent of all canine tumors. The oral cavity is the fourth most frequent site for cancer development in dogs, following the skin, mammary glands, and lymphoid tissues. Malignant oral tumors in dogs tend to be locally aggressive, often invading adjacent bone and soft tissue, and certain types carry a significant risk of metastasis to regional lymph nodes and distant organs.
The three most common malignant oral tumors in dogs are melanoma, squamous cell carcinoma, and fibrosarcoma. Together, these three tumor types account for the vast majority of malignant oral neoplasms. Each has distinct biological behavior, treatment responses, and prognostic considerations. Other malignant oral tumors that occur less frequently include osteosarcoma of the jaw, multilobular osteochondrosarcoma, lymphoma, mast cell tumors, and various sarcomas.
Benign oral tumors also occur in dogs and must be differentiated from malignant neoplasms. Peripheral odontogenic fibromas (previously called epulides), papillomas, and ameloblastomas are among the more common benign oral masses. While benign tumors may cause local tissue displacement and interfere with eating, they do not metastasize and generally carry an excellent prognosis following surgical removal. Accurate histopathological diagnosis is essential for distinguishing benign from malignant tumors and for planning appropriate treatment.
Oral cancer can develop in any part of the oral cavity, including the gingiva, tongue, palate, buccal mucosa, lips, tonsils, and pharynx. The location of the tumor influences the clinical presentation, surgical options, and prognosis. Tumors arising from the gingiva and palate are the most common, while tonsillar and pharyngeal tumors tend to present at more advanced stages due to their less visible location.
Early detection of oral cancer significantly improves treatment outcomes. Unfortunately, oral tumors in dogs are often not discovered until they have reached an advanced stage because the oral cavity is not routinely examined by owners. Regular veterinary dental examinations and owner awareness of the early signs of oral disease are important strategies for improving the likelihood of early diagnosis and successful treatment.
